# Function to perform smoke test on Docker images
|
||||
smoke_test_docker_image() {
|
||||
local docker_image=$1
|
||||
local app_name=$2
|
||||
|
||||
echo "Performing smoke test on $docker_image for $app_name"
|
||||
|
||||
# Run the container briefly to test if it starts correctly
|
||||
local container_name="smoke-test-${app_name//[^a-zA-Z0-9]/-}-$(date +%s)"
|
||||
|
||||
# Try to run the container and check if it starts without immediate failure
|
||||
if docker run -d --name "$container_name" --health-cmd="curl -f http://localhost/ || exit 1" --health-interval=5s --health-timeout=3s --health-retries=3 "$docker_image"; then
|
||||
# Wait a few seconds to see if the container stays running
|
||||
sleep 10
|
||||
|
||||
# Check if the container is still running and healthy
|
||||
if [ "$(docker inspect -f '{{.State.Status}}' "$container_name" 2>/dev/null)" = "running" ]; then
|
||||
echo "Smoke test passed for $app_name"
|
||||
# Stop and remove the test container
|
||||
docker stop "$container_name" > /dev/null 2>&1
|
||||
docker rm "$container_name" > /dev/null 2>&1
|
||||
return 0
|
||||
else
|
||||
echo "Container for $app_name did not stay running during smoke test"
|
||||
# Get logs for debugging
|
||||
docker logs "$container_name" 2>&1 | head -20
|
||||
docker stop "$container_name" > /dev/null 2>&1
|
||||
docker rm "$container_name" > /dev/null 2>&1
|
||||
return 1
|
||||
fi
|
||||
else
|
||||
echo "Failed to start container for $app_name during smoke test"
|
||||
docker rm "$container_name" > /dev/null 2>&1
|
||||
return 1
|
||||
fi
|
||||
}

# Generic function that detects application type and calls appropriate function
|
||||
detect_and_package() {
|
||||
local app_name=$1
|
||||
local app_dir=$2
|
||||
local artifact_dir=$3
|
||||
|
||||
cd "$app_dir"
|
||||
|
||||
# Detect application type based on files
|
||||
if [ -f "package.json" ]; then
|
||||
echo "Detected Node.js application"
|
||||
package_nodejs_app "$app_name" "$app_dir" "$artifact_dir"
|
||||
elif [ -f "requirements.txt" ] || [ -f "setup.py" ]; then
|
||||
echo "Detected Python application"
|
||||
package_python_app "$app_name" "$app_dir" "$artifact_dir"
|
||||
elif [ -f "composer.json" ]; then
|
||||
echo "Detected PHP application"
|
||||
package_php_app "$app_name" "$app_dir" "$artifact_dir"
|
||||
elif [ -f "go.mod" ] || [ -f "*.go" ]; then
|
||||
echo "Detected Go application"
|
||||
package_go_app "$app_name" "$app_dir" "$artifact_dir"
|
||||
else
|
||||
# Default generic approach
|
||||
echo "Application type not detected, using generic approach"
|
||||
package_generic_app "$app_name" "$app_dir" "$artifact_dir"
|
||||
fi
|
||||
}
